You are on page 1of 18

PowerExchange CDC for Oracle:

LogMiner vs. Express

Dan Smith
Principal Subject Matter Expert
May 2012

PowerExchange CDC for Oracle


Two PowerExchange Oracle CDC products:
PWX LogMiner CDC
PWX Express CDC
Architecture Comparison
Feature Comparison
Short Term Roadmap

PowerExchange CDC for Oracle:


Two Products

PowerExchange CDC for Oracle


PowerExchange LogMiner CDC for Oracle
Traditional PWX Oracle CDC
Can handle 6-8 GB / hour of Oracle Archive Log
Single Threaded: will use at most 1 CPU
Leverages Oracles LogMiner utility
Subject to LogMiner bugs and disconnects
Strongly recommend running PWXCCL (PWX Logger for LUW)
Is included in the base price of PWX CDC for Oracle

PowerExchange CDC for Oracle


PowerExchange Express CDC for Oracle
Replaces the LogMiner part of the product with a new Log
Reader developed by Informatica
10x faster than PWX LogMiner CDC for Oracle
Multi-threaded, will take advantage of multiple CPU (New!)
Developed & Supported by Informatica PWX R&D
Installs the same way, uses the same registrations, except.
If you want to capture ROWID (New!), then tables must be re-registered.
A cold start is required if upgrading from PWX LogMiner CDC

Uses PWXCCL (the PWX Logger for Linux, UNIX, & Windows)
Can not run in the same PWX instance as PWX LogMiner CDC
Is included in the base price of PWX CDC for Oracle

PowerExchange CDC for Oracle:


Architecture Comparison

Continuous Extraction of changes


Architecture for Oracle using PWX LogMiner CDC 9.x
Operating Environment
Oracle Instance

Data Integration
Platform

PowerExchange

PowerExchange Logger

Collector

PWX Listener

Oracle
Logs

LogMiner

Checkpoint
Files

CND
Files

Data
Records

PowerCenter
SQL

Registration
Data Maps

Oracle

Continuous Extraction of changes


Architecture for Oracle using PWX Express CDC 9.1.2
Operating Environment (PWX resides on Oracle Server)
Oracle Server

Data Integration
Platform

Checkpoint
Files

Collector
CND
Files

PWX Listener

Oracle
Logs

Log Reader

PowerExchange Logger

Data
Records

PowerCenter
SQL

Registrations
Data Maps

Oracle

Continuous Extraction of changes


Architecture for Oracle ASM using PWX Express CDC 9.1.2
Operating Environment (PWX not on DB server)
Oracle
Server

Data Integration
Platform

PowerExchange Server

PowerExchange Logger

Checkpoint
Files

Oracle
Logs

Collector

Log Reader

Oracle

Logger
Files

Listener

ASM
Calls

Data
Records

PowerCenter
SQL

Registrations
Data Maps

Continuous Extraction of changes


Architecture for Oracle Non-ASM using PWX Express CDC 9.1.2
Operating Environment (PWX not on DB server)
Oracle
Server

Data Integration
Platform

PowerExchange Server

Collector
Checkpoint
Files

Oracle
Logs

Oracle
Logs
via NFS

Logger
Files

Listener

Oracle

Log Reader

PowerExchange Logger

Data
Recs

PowerCenter
SQL

Registrations
Data Maps

10

Continuous Extraction of changes


Architecture for Oracle Log Shipping using PWX Express CDC 9.5.1
Operating Environment (PWX not on DB server)
Oracle
Server

Data Integration
Platform

PowerExchange Server

Collector
Checkpoint
Files

Oracle
Logs

Shipped
Archive
Logs

Logger
Files

Listener

Oracle

Log Reader

PowerExchange Logger

Data
Recs

PowerCenter
SQL

Registrations
Data Maps

11

PWX for Oracle CDC Comparisons


Transaction Server

Oracle
Logs

PWX LogMiner
CDC

Real-time change data capture and


delivery with:
Minimal Impact
Low Latency
Continuous Data Delivery

Oracle
Logminer

Hi Volume Transaction Server

PowerExchange
Listener

Oracle
Logs

Informatica
LogRead
API

The main change to PWX Oracle CDC was to replace


Oracle LogMiner with an Informatica written Log Reader

PWX Express CDC

12

PowerExchange CDC for Oracle:


Feature Comparison

13

Feature Comparison
All Things Are Not Equal
Feature Description

LogMiner

Express

Can process over 8GB Archive logs per hour

No

Yes

Supports RAC

Yes

Yes

Supports ASM

Yes

Yes

Supports V9 of Informatica

Yes

Yes

Supports Index Organized Tables

Yes

No

Supports Compression (Oracle tables/data)

Yes

No

Supports Sorted Hash Cluster Columns

Yes

No

Supports Transactional Data Encryption (TDE)

Yes

No

Oracle Log Shipping

No

9.5.1

14

PowerExchange Express CDC for Oracle


Short Term Roadmap

15

PWX Express CDC for Oracle 9.1.2 -> 9.5.1


Features by Version

9.1.2

9.1.2HF1

9.5

9.5.1

8/2011

3/2012

6/2012

12/2012

Integrated Restart/Recovery Management

Integrated with Informaticas ETL platform

Changes captured based on completed Units of Work

Capture Changes once, Consume unlimited times

Logger can run anywhere, and store changes anywhere

Flexible configuration, run anywhere & communicate via


SQL*Net

Faster, easier implementation (no LogMiner setup)

Source data filtering at the lowest level

Support PowerCenter/PowerExchange v9.1.0 HF1

Convergence to 9.5 release train

Full PAM Support

Release Date:

Support PowerCenter/PowerExchange v9.1.0 HF4

Archive_Only: Support Archive Log shipping

16

PowerExchange Express CDC for Oracle:


Release Timeline

PWX Oracle CDC


Beyond 9.5.1

PWX Express 9.5.1


December 2012

Performance and Feature Enhancements


TBD based on competitive analysis and
Customer Requirements

PWX Express 9.5


June 2012
PWX Express 9.1.2 HF1
March 2012

Read archive logs shipped to a different


server
Integration into 9.5 Release train Complete PAM

Express 9.1.2
August 2011

PWX Express bug fixes


Support PC/PWX 9.1.0 HF4 Support Win64, z/Linux
Support PowerCenter/PWX 9.1.0 HF1
Support RAC & ASM Support AIX, HP-UX, Linux, Solaris

17

18

You might also like